Stifel Affirms 'Buy' Rating on L Brands (LB); Strong Q2 Results Against Tough Comps
August 21, 2014 6:29 AM EDTStifel maintains at Buy rating and $68 target price on L Brands (NYSE: LB) following Q2 results and outlook.
